Team Form and Momentum
Punjab Kings have showcased remarkable resilience throughout the season. After a shaky start, they found their rhythm, particularly in the latter stages of the group phase. Their batting unit, led by the explosive Sanat Sangwan, has proven to be a formidable force. Sangwan’s prowess at the top order has been a revelation, and his ability to play aggressive strokes is vital in the powerplay. Additionally, the all-round contribution from the likes of Sam Curran adds depth to the lineup, making PBKS a tough opponent to crack.
On the other hand, Mumbai Indians, with their rich legacy, remain a powerhouse in IPL history. However, they have faced challenges this season. The inconsistency in their batting line-up has raised concerns. Skipper Rohit Sharma needs to lead from the front. His experience in high-pressure situations can turn the tide in MI’s favor. Coupled with star performers like Suryakumar Yadav and Ishan Kishan, MI still possesses the firepower to chase down any target.

Key Players to Watch
Sanat Sangwan’s recent performances have made him the player to watch. His ability to handle pressure while scoring rapidly is vital, especially in the early overs. In the middle order, Jitesh Sharma's role will be pivotal. His capacity to rotate the strike and propel the innings during the death overs could provide PBKS an edge.
For MI, Rohit Sharma must deliver a captain's knock. With the bat in hand, he has the ability to deflate the opposition’s confidence. Additionally, Jasprit Bumrah’s bowling in the death overs will be crucial. His pinpoint yorkers and slower balls can often baffle the best of batters, making him a game-changer in high-stakes matches.
Pitch and Conditions
The match is set to take place at the iconic Wankhede Stadium, a venue known for its high-scoring encounters. The pitch typically offers a good balance between bat and ball, but with the humid conditions, spinners may play an increasingly prominent role as the game progresses. Early on, however, batters will be looking to cash in on the fresh surface. The weather forecast suggests clear skies, which should encourage run-scoring. Expect the team winning the toss to bat first, aiming to set a challenging total.
In the context of the playoffs, each run could be critical. Teams often strategize around powerplays, maximizing their scoring potential while minimizing risks. PBKS will look to unleash their aggressive batting strategy, especially within the first six overs, to establish a solid foundation.
